Solution for 2x-1=1-y equation:


Simplifying
2x + -1 = 1 + -1y

Reorder the terms:
-1 + 2x = 1 + -1y

Solving
-1 + 2x = 1 + -1y

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'1' to each side of the equation.
-1 + 1 + 2x = 1 + 1 + -1y

Combine like terms: -1 + 1 = 0
0 + 2x = 1 + 1 + -1y
2x = 1 + 1 + -1y

Combine like terms: 1 + 1 = 2
2x = 2 + -1y

Divide each side by '2'.
x = 1 + -0.5y

Simplifying
x = 1 + -0.5y
